    Overview

    AI voice cloning has gone from being a futuristic concept to an accessible tool used in content creation, marketing, e-learning, and more. With the rise of personalization and automation, creators now want realistic voiceovers without needing professional equipment or talent. Thankfully, several tools offer free access to AI voice cloning technology, letting you recreate voices or generate synthetic voiceovers that sound incredibly natural.

    In this article, we’ll look at five free AI voice cloning tools that are beginner-friendly and powerful enough to support everything from podcasts to short videos.

    2. VoiceX

    VoiceX is a browser-based voice cloning tool aimed at users looking for a simple and clean interface. It offers a small library of pre-trained voice models and lets users clone voices with short samples. While it’s not as robust as paid platforms, it’s useful for creating personal projects or quick demos.

    Features:

    • Real-time preview of generated voices
    • Import text or scripts for audio generation
    • Works directly in browser

    Pros:

    • No software download required
    • Great for short-form content

    Cons:

    • Fewer voice customization features
    • Limited voice styles in the free version

    3. ClipSpeaker

    ClipSpeaker offers free voice cloning with a focus on narration and storytelling. It provides basic tools for uploading text and selecting from a preset list of voices. While customization is minimal, it’s perfect for beginners or students experimenting with voiceover content.

    Features:

    • Quick text-to-speech generation
    • Standard male and female voices
    • Option to download MP3s directly

    Pros:

    • Free to use without signup
    • Great for podcasts or e-learning snippets

    Cons:

    • No option to clone custom voices
    • Very limited voice library

    4. SpeakNow

    SpeakNow delivers AI voice cloning for users who need fast and realistic narration. It offers a drag-and-drop script editor and lets you preview different voice samples before exporting. Though not ideal for long-form content, it works well for short videos and intros.

    Features:

    • Text editor with live playback
    • Choose voice tone (friendly, neutral, energetic)
    • Supports multiple output formats

    Pros:

    • Good quality voices
    • Easy to operate for beginners

    Cons:

    • Some voices sound robotic in longer sentences
    • Export limits on free version

    5. DubberLite

    DubberLite is designed for light commercial use and creative experimentation. It helps you experiment with AI-generated voices that sound conversational. It’s not the most advanced tool, but it’s a solid pick if you want basic functionality without any learning curve.

    Features:

    • Built-in voice testing sandbox
    • Upload short text snippets for fast results
    • Email-based access with limited exports

    Pros:

    • Accessible and intuitive interface
    • Suitable for voice dubs and small ads

    Cons:

    • Doesn’t allow full control over voice style
    • Voice options are basic and limited
